KNOWING GOD’S LOVE "For I am convinced that neither death nor life, neither angels nor demons, neither the present nor the future, nor any powers, neither height nor depth, nor anything else in all creation, will be able to separate us from the love of God that is in Christ Jesus our Lord." – Romans 8:38-39 (NIV) God’s love is a personal and unshakable reality! Paul’s declaration in Romans 8 is a bold assurance that nothing in existence can separate us from the love of God in Christ. This love is not based on our efforts or circumstances but on God’s eternal and unchanging nature. He has bound us to Himself in a love that is stronger than any force in creation. Many struggle to comprehend this love because human relationships are often conditional. People can love and abandon, accept and reject. But God's love is different —it is steadfast and unwavering. Even when we fall short, He does not turn away. His love is not dependent on our perfection but on His grace and faithfulness. In Christ, we are fully known, fully accepted, and fully loved. Paul lists every conceivable threat (death, life, angels, demons, present struggles, future fears, powers, height, depth) and declares that none of these can separate us from God’s love. This means that even in suffering, failure, or spiritual battles, we remain securely held by Him. God’s love is greater than our fears, stronger than sin, and deeper than any trial we may face. Because of this love, we can live with confidence. We do not need to fear rejection or strive for approval. Instead, we are called to rest in the security of His love and extend it to others. When we truly grasp that we are unconditionally loved, it transforms how we relate to God, ourselves, and the people around us. We can forgive more freely, love more deeply, and live with peace and joy. This passage calls us to trust in the sufficiency of Christ. The cross is the ultimate proof of God’s love, and His resurrection seals our eternal security in Him. No matter what we face, we can hold onto this truth: we are forever embraced by the love of God in Christ Jesus. Meditate!
